How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Kenmore?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cheap Kenmore Studio Apartments | $1,368 | $1,175 | $2,673 |
| Cheap Kenmore 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,900 | $1,238 | $3,530 |
| Cheap Kenmore 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,352 | $1,525 | $4,434 |
| Cheap Kenmore 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,048 | $2,617 | $3,310 |
| Cheap Kenmore 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,922 | $6,454 | $9,509 |
